Pixie is actually a week younger in photo than the new pup, the new puppy is 8 weeks now and is 3 lb now, is that alot? And thanks they are cute xxx
I asked about age because I thought that might be why Pixie had some lighter colors already in her puppy picture. You know how Yorkies are born looking like little Rottweilers in terms of coloring?

Some Yorkies' heads will "clear" the dark or multiple colors earlier than others.

3 lbs at 8 weeks, probably will be on the larger side full grown. The general rule for guessing adult size is to double the weight at 12 weeks. Not all pups follow the growth charts though. Both of my boys (full brothers) grew beyond the prediction.
